Formula
The formula to calculate the volume of a cylindrical well is:
Volume = π × (Radius²) × Depth
Where:
- Volume is in gallons, liters, etc.
- Radius is half the diameter of the well.
- Depth refers to the total vertical depth of the well.

Example Calculation
For example, if a well has a depth of 30 feet and a diameter of 4 feet:
- Depth: 30 ft
- Diameter: 4 ft
- Radius: 2 ft
Using the formula:
Volume = π × (2²) × 30 ≈ 376.99 ft³
This result can be converted to gallons or liters using conversion factors, further emphasizing practical applications of the Well Volume Calculator.
Limitations
While the Well Volume Calculator is a powerful tool, it has limitations:
- It assumes a perfect cylindrical shape, which may not be accurate for all wells.
- It does not account for water level fluctuations.
- Groundwater quality and contaminants are not assessed using this tool.
